One more thing to worry about: doubling the battery capacity in amp-hours or equivalent won't necessarily double the endurance time, particularly at light loads. I think (but IANAEE) this is due to conversion overhead, etc., that has a significant fixed component. Spec your system for endurance at a given load, not just in batteries, or you'll be sorry.
As for lead-acid, you may also be looking for so-called deep-cycle batteries. (Not sure how AGM fits into this.)
